Objective To analyze the application of plasma coagulation factors and platelet parameters in the diagnosis of severe cirrhosis.Methods: A total of 37 patients with severe cirrhosis who were treated in our hospital from January 2018 to July 2022 were selected as the observation group, and 41 healthy people who received physical examination during the same period were selected as the control group.The plasma coagulation factor and platelet parameters were detected in both groups, and the changes of plasma coagulation factor and platelet parameters were compared and analyzed between the two groups.Results: The plasma levels of APTT, TT and PT in the observation group were significantly higher than those in the control group (P < 0.05), and the level of FIB was lower than that in the control group (P < 0.05).The levels of coagulation factors ⅱ , ⅴ , ⅶ , ⅸ , ⅹ in the observation group were lower than those in the control group (P < 0.05), and the level of ⅷ was higher than that in the control group (P < 0.05).In terms of platelet parameters, the levels of PLT and PCT in the observation group were lower than those in the control group (P < 0.05), and the levels of PDW and MPV in the observation group were higher than those in the control group (P < 0.05).Conclusion: Compared with healthy people, patients with severe cirrhosis have significant changes in plasma coagulation factors and platelet parameters, which can be used as a basis for clinical diagnosis of severe cirrhosis.
